CVE-2016-11034

An issue was discovered on Samsung mobile devices with L5.0/5.1 and M6.0 software. The decode function in Qjpeg in Qt 5.7 allows attackers to trigger a system crash via a malformed image. The Samsung ID is SVE-2016-6560 October 2016...
